LG Optimus 3D 2

Earlier we reported a leaked render of what is reported to be the new LG X3, and now we have details of another new LG smartphone that is expected to be announced at MWC 2012 next month, the LG Optimus 3D 2 (an Optimus 3D successor).

The device is going with the codename CX2 and is believed to be replacing the Optimus 3D, which was the company’s first 3D capable smartphone. As Pocket Now is reporting the new device will offer an improvement over the auto-stereoscopic screen found on its predecessor. The LG Optimus 3D 2 will come sporting with 1.2GHz dual core processor, 4.3 inch 3D NOVA display, dual 5MP rear snapper for 3D recording, 8GB internal memory, and usual connectivity options. It will also be slimmer than the predecessor by around 2mm.
